From an article in Wired:

Researchers at two leading universities have issued a study countering the music industry’s central theme in its war on digital piracy, saying file sharing has little impact on CD sales.

“We find that file sharing has only had a limited effect on record sales,” Felix Oberholzer-Gee of Harvard Business School and Koleman Strumpf of University of North Carolina-Chapel Hill said in their report. “The economic effect is also small. Even in the most pessimistic specification, five thousand downloads are needed to displace a single album sale.”

As the article says, maybe the reason album sales are down is because the music’s lousy.
